Skyving:

1. To scrape or slice off the inside surface of a piece of leather to reduce it's thickness.

2. To intentionally avoid work or a regular obligation, usually by lying, conniving, or deception. To lay around being lazy or wandering aimlessly.
Sleeping or indulging in personal interests, pleasures, or vices while neglecting prior responsibilities.

3. To remove very thin slices from a piece of material.

"I felt like skyving off school today so I could watch the football game"

"She was robbed on the street by a skyving bum."
